Practical Seller Notes and Tips

Before listing Hair Pin Colored Icons as a digital download or Etsy product, it’s important to test them thoroughly. Preview the design as a marketplace thumbnail to ensure it’s visually appealing and clear. Check how it looks on both white and dark backgrounds, as this affects customer perception and trust.

Verify that the PNG has proper transparency and that SVG files cut cleanly for Cricut or Silhouette projects. Organize the files clearly for customers, and consider offering them as part of a design bundle or Canva template. Confirm that you have a commercial license to sell finished products, as this is critical for legal compliance and business sustainability.
